NITI Aayog prepars roadmap for development of northeast
30-July-2015
The NITI Aayog is preparing a roadmap for the development of the country's eastern and northeastern regions, Minister of State for Planning Rao Inderjit Singh said on Thursday.
He said inputs have been sought from ministries and state governments concerned.
"The Prime Minister's Office requested the erstwhile Planning Commission to undertake an exercise to prepare a roadmap for development of eastern and northeastern states of the country," Singh said in a written reply in the Rajya Sabha.
"An exercise has been initiated by the NITI Aayog in this regard and comments and suggestions from the concerned ministries and state governments have been sought," he said.
The minister said development of physical and social infrastructure, sustainable utilisation of natural resources, expeditious implementation of the projects to improve road, rail, air, waterways connectivity, enhancement in agriculture productivity, promotion of organic farming, and expansion of digital and telecom network were some of the important sectors which have been identified for rapid development of the eastern and northeastern states. - IANS
